In the future, you can always check your reservations by logging into your My Disney Experience account and selecting
“My Plans.” Go ahead and click on your Resort Reservations to see the details of your room. You’ll be able to see things like standard view, preferred room, etc. If you don’t see any specifications on your room, you can always
call the Walt Disney World Resort to confirm your request and add any additional requests you may have before you arrive. Especially if your room is your priority!
